KELIM score predicts outcome in patients with platinum-resistant/refractory recurrent ovarian cancer

摘要

Aim: To assess the prognostic role of the CA-125 elimination rate constant K (KELIM) score in platinum-resistant/refractory ovarian cancer patients receiving second-line treatment. Methods: A retrospective study was carried out including 117 patients with advanced-stage platinum-resistant/refractory ovarian cancer treated with liposomal doxorubicin ± bevacizumab. The KELIM score, calculated using CA-125 measurements within the first 100 days of chemotherapy, was used. Survival analyses were performed for overall survival (OS) and progression-free survival (PFS). Results: Higher KELIM scores were associated with a superior PFS and OS. Multivariate analysis confirmed the independent prognostic value of the KELIM score for OS. Validation cohorts showed consistent results. Conclusion: KELIM score may serve as a valuable prognostic marker for predicting OS and PFS in platinum-resistant/refractory ovarian cancer patients receiving second-line treatment. Prospective studies are needed for validation.This study aimed to investigate the usefulness of a scoring system called CA-125 elimination rate constant K (KELIM) in predicting the outcomes of ovarian cancer patients who are resistant to or have not responded to platinum-based treatments and are receiving a second-line treatment. The researchers conducted a retrospective (backwards looking) study involving 117 patients with advanced-stage ovarian cancer. They analyzed the patients' CA-125 levels within the first 100 days of chemotherapy to calculate the KELIM score. The results showed that higher KELIM scores were associated with better progression-free survival (the length of time during and after the treatment of a disease, that a patient lives with the disease but it does not get worse) and overall survival (the length of time from either the date of diagnosis or the start of treatment for a disease that patients diagnosed with the disease are still alive). Further analysis confirmed that the KELIM score was an independent predictor of overall survival. The findings were consistent when validated with additional patient groups. In conclusion, the KELIM score has the potential to be a useful tool for predicting the outcomes of ovarian cancer patients undergoing second-line treatment. However, further prospective studies are necessary to validate these findings.
